Getting There

  • Car

    If you're traveling by car within Mount Cook National Park, start at the Mount Cook Village. Drive along State Highway 80 (SH80) heading south towards the Hooker Valley. Follow the signs for the Hooker Valley Track. After approximately 7 kilometers, you'll find the parking area for the Hooker Valley Track. Park your car here and prepare for a short walk to Mueller Lake.

  • Walking

    From the Hooker Valley parking area, follow the Hooker Valley Track which is well-marked. The track leads you through picturesque landscapes, crossing several swing bridges. After about 1.5 kilometers, you will reach a junction; take the path that leads towards the Mueller Lake lookout. The walk to the lookout is approximately 1 kilometer from the junction, and it will take around 30-40 minutes of easy walking to reach the lake. The views of the lake and surrounding mountains are breathtaking, especially on a clear day.

  • Public Transportation

    If you're using public transport, take the InterCity bus service to Mount Cook Village from either Christchurch or Queenstown. Once you arrive at Mount Cook Village, you can either walk to the Hooker Valley Track (approximately 30 minutes) or take a shuttle service offered by local operators that can take you to the Hooker Valley parking area. From there, follow the walking instructions above to reach Mueller Lake.

Discover more about Mueller Lake

Mueller Lake is a stunning natural gem located in the heart of Canterbury, New Zealand. This glacial lake, renowned for its vibrant turquoise waters, is framed by rugged mountain peaks, creating a breathtaking backdrop that attracts photographers, hikers, and nature enthusiasts from around the world. The pristine setting of Mueller Lake allows visitors to immerse themselves in the tranquility of the surrounding wilderness, making it an ideal spot for a peaceful retreat or an adventurous day out. The lake is particularly famous for its reflection of the nearby mountains, particularly during the early morning or late afternoon when the light casts a magical glow on the water. For those looking to explore the area further, there are numerous walking trails that wind through the scenic landscape. These trails offer varying levels of difficulty, catering to both casual walkers and experienced hikers. One of the most popular trails leads to the nearby mountains, providing panoramic views of the lake and the vibrant flora and fauna that thrive in this unique environment. The rich biodiversity of the region includes native birds and the chance to spot some local wildlife, enhancing the overall experience for visitors.
